Deck rail replacement services involve removing and installing new handrails and balusters to ensure your deck remains safe, stable, and visually appealing.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wood to rot, metal to rust, or other materials to weaken, making existing railings less secure. Professional contractors assess the condition of current railings, remove damaged or outdated components, and replace them with durable, high-quality materials that match the style of the property. This service helps maintain the structural integrity of your deck while enhancing its overall appearance.

Many common problems lead homeowners to seek deck rail replacement. These include rotting wood, rusted metal parts, loose or wobbly railings, and damage caused by pests or weather. Cracks, splinters, or missing sections can also compromise safety, especially on decks used frequently or by children and elderly family members. Replacing worn or damaged railings not only improves safety but also prevents further deterioration, saving money on more extensive repairs down the line. The overview below groups typical Deck Rail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or deck rail replacements generally range from $250 to $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this middle range. Fewer repairs tend to push into the higher end of the spectrum.

Partial Replacement - replacing sections of a deck rail can cost between $600 and $1,500 depending on the size and materials involved.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, with larger or more complex jobs costing more.

Full Deck Rail Replacement - complete replacement of all rail components typ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000. Many full replacements fall into this broad range, though larger or custom projects can exceed $5,000.

Custom or Complex Projects - highly customized or intricate deck rail replacements can reach $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common and usually involve unique materials or extensive design work, leading to higher cost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that deck rail replacement might be needed? Common indicators include rotting, loose or wobbly rails, cracked or splintered wood, and rusted hardware that compromise safety and stability.

How do local contractors typically handle deck rail replacement? They assess the existing structure, remove damaged components, and install new, durable rails that match the deck's style and ensure safety standards.

Can deck rail replacement improve the appearance of a deck? Yes, replacing old or damaged rails can enhance the overall look of a deck by providing a fresh, updated appearance and better functionality.

Are there different materials available for deck rail replacement? Yes, options include wood, composite, metal, and vinyl, allowing for customization based on style preferences and maintenance needs.
